Brief Summary: Patients with schizophrenia are much more likely to be engaged in smoking and other addictive behaviors possibly related to biochemical abnormalities in the reward center of the brain The primary purpose of the present study is to investigate whether switching patients with schizophrenia to a new atypical antipsychotic aripiprazole a drug with a novel mechanism of action will have an impact on smoking behavior
Detailed Description: This is an 8 week open label trial being conducted in stable adult outpatients with schizophrenia who are smokers The primary intervention is a switch in the subjects antipsychotic to aripiprazole flexibly dosed between 15-30 mgday The outcome measures include a rating of smoking behavior using the Fagerstrom Test for Nicotine Dependence and saliva cotinine obtained at baseline and endpoint Secondary measures include weight serum glucose and lipids rating of symptom severity using the PANSS and both ratings and instrumental measures of motor functioning We anticipate enrolling up to 25 subjects to obtain the needed 15 completers at the week 8 endpoint
